Skip to content
Careers

Solution Architect

London, England, United Kingdom
|
Full Time
Team: Digital Products
Apply now

We are Two Circles. We are a Sports & Entertainment Marketing business. We grow audiences and revenues. We do that by knowing fans best. We work with clients to help them understand & influence what their fans are doing – the way fans spend their money, the events that fans attend, the channels fans respond to, the content fans watch and more. And we use the understanding this gives us to help our clients grow. Grow their audiences and grow their revenues - both direct to consumer and business to business revenues.

Our platforms and services are trusted by over 900 clients globally, including the English Premier League, Red Bull, UEFA, VISA, the NFL, Nike and Amazon. We are almost 1000 people, based out of 14 offices, and we deliver work for sports and entertainment businesses of all shapes and sizes all over the world.

Role

We are seeking a dynamic and versatile Solutions Architect who blends strategic architectural thinking with a hands-on engineering mindset. This role is ideal for someone who thrives on shaping technical solutions that drive real business impact while also staying close to the code and technical problem-solving when needed.

The ideal candidate will act primarily as a Solutions Architect — collaborating with clients, consultancy teams, and internal stakeholders to design scalable, future-proof solutions across digital, data, and MarTech domains. However, this individual should also be comfortable getting hands-on in engineering scenarios, whether it’s during critical build phases, technical troubleshooting, or prototyping new concepts.

You will be a key contributor across pre-sales, discovery, solution design, and delivery phases — taking ownership of architectural artefacts and ensuring technical excellence throughout the project lifecycle. This role requires strong communication skills, a sharp understanding of modern tech stacks, and an ability to bridge business needs with technical execution.

Requirements

Pre-Sales & Solution Scoping

  • Collaborate with consultancy and business development teams during pre-sales phases to understand client requirements and propose high-level technical solutions.
  • Assist in creating estimations, delivery models, and proposals that align with client budgets and timelines.
  • Support demonstrations and presentations with a clear focus on translating technical ideas into business value.

Solution Design & Delivery

  • Translate business requirements into architectural designs and actionable technical documentation.
  • Design robust, scalable, and maintainable digital solutions across web, mobile, data, and MarTech ecosystems.
  • Take ownership of high-level designs, low-level designs, integration specifications, and build oversight.

Client Collaboration & Delivery Execution

  • Participate in workshops and discovery sessions to capture functional and non-functional requirements.
  • Engage with client-side developers and product owners to ensure alignment on technical implementation.
  • Provide architectural support during the delivery lifecycle including build oversight, integration, testing, and deployment.

Engineering & Hands-On Capability

  • Provide hands-on support during critical phases of delivery, including prototyping, technical troubleshooting, and code contributions when needed.
  • Collaborate closely with engineering teams to guide implementation, unblock issues, and ensure architectural integrity is maintained throughout.
  • Bridge high-level design with real-world engineering execution, bringing practical insight to technical decision-making.

Quality & Security

  • Support code and solution reviews to ensure best practices in performance, security, and maintainability.
  • Contribute to the creation and use of reusable components, solution templates, and documentation standards.

Our Tech Stack

Languages: TypeScript / JavaScript, C#

Libraries and Frameworks: React, Next.js, Node.js, .NET

Testing: Vitest, Playwright, Pact, K6

Datastores: PostgreSQL, CosmosDB, Redis

Infrastructure and DevOps: GitHub Actions, Azure, Kubernetes, Docker, Terraform

Monitoring: Grafana, Azure App Insights

While familiarity with our full technology stack is desirable, it is by no means required.

Required Skills & Experience

  • Proven experience in solution architecture, technical leadership, or senior engineering roles.
  • Prior hands-on engineering experience is a must, with demonstrated ability to contribute to codebases and solve complex technical challenges.
  • Strong understanding of modern software architectures (e.g., microservices, APIs, serverless).
  • Experience with one or more cloud platforms (e.g., AWS, Azure, GCP).
  • Strong working knowledge of web and mobile technologies, RESTful APIs, and front-end/back-end development patterns.
  • Excellent understanding of software development methodologies, DevOps practices, and CI/CD pipelines.
  • Excellent written and verbal communication skills, with the ability to simplify complex ideas for technical and non-technical audiences.

Nice to Have

  • Experience with platforms like Braze, Google Analytics, Adobe Analytics, Contentful, or Sitecore.
  • Experience across technology domains including CMS, CRM, Martech platforms, data pipelines, analytics, and cloud services.
  • Exposure to CDPs (e.g., Bloomreach, Segment, BlueConic, Tealium) and data integration pipelines.
  • Understanding of data modelling, ETL processes, and basic analytics or BI tools like Power BI or Tableau.
  • Experience in the sports, entertainment, or fan engagement domain is a strong plus.

Benefits

What can we offer you?

We offer a benefits package to suit you and your lifestyle! Out of a core monthly budget, you can choose your own comprehensive benefit package.

  • Renowned Team Days often throughout the year
  • Summer Away Days
  • 23 standard days of holiday (+1 Birthday, +1 Well-being Day, +1 'Big Life Event', and +1 Admin Day), closure of office over Christmas (plus Bank Holidays)
  • Discretionary Bonus based on company performance
  • Performance Reviews every 6 months with discretionary salary increases
  • Private healthcare (Vitality) and/or Health Care Plan (Medicash)
  • Mobile phone contribution
  • Sport Challenge contribution
  • Gym membership contribution
  • 2 x annual kit drops

GET IN TOUCH

See our offices